Publisher's Synopsis

Unless you're one of those rare folks who can set their kids up with a lifetime trust fund, they're going to spend the vast majority of their lives working. Wouldn't it be wonderful if they loved it rather than loathed it? Wouldn't it be a dream-come-true if they had special skills and attitudes that enabled them to excel in even the most challenging work environments? You can give them this gift! This book provides fun and practical strategies for teaching children of all ages: -The specific skills employers look for in employees -How to be more creative and resourceful than their co-workers -The ability to remain enthusiastic even when work gets tough -How to learn from mistakes rather than repeating them -To develop great ethics and the self-control required to keep them
